The title is Your Tools Are Lying to You. That sounds like an accusation. It is not.
A compiler that rejects your program is not lying. It is telling the truth about a narrow question — whether your code conforms to a grammar and a set of types — while remaining silent about everything else. A test suite that goes green is not lying. It is accurately reporting the results of the tests you wrote. A metric dashboard is not lying. It is showing you the things you decided to measure.
The lying, if we want to call it that, is structural. It is in the gap between what a tool shows and what you need to know. It is in the confidence that passes from a green status indicator to the engineer looking at it, unearned but invisible. It is in the way that any instrument, by making some things visible, makes other things seem less important than they are.
Engineers tend to be good at the explicit parts of their craft. They learn the language, the framework, the deployment pipeline. What is harder to learn is the epistemology of the tools — what each one can actually tell you, and what it cannot, and why the difference matters.
That is what this book is about.
